Buildings insurance is crucial in this day and age, being able to help to cover features of your home such as the roof, windows and walls. It'll typically even cover fixtures such as the bath, toilet and kitchen.

Most buildings insurance coverage plans will cover damage as a result of fire, lightening, explosion, theft, vandalism, storms and flooding. More times than not, by taking out a mortgage loan the loan company will firmly insist on buildings cover of some sort. While it's not compulsory in other occasions, it's strongly recommended.

In case the worst does happen and you end up having damage to the house because of one of the above mentioned events, then you'll need to find a respected business to take care of the repairs. The insurance policy supplier won't do that; they'll just pay the bill. As a result, you need to ensure to identify a company that will perform a great job.

Selby is a town and civil parish in North Yorkshire, England. Located 14 miles (22.5 kilometres) south of the city of York, along the program of the River Ouse, Selby is the largest and also, with a long-term residential population in 2001 of 13,012, one of the most populated negotiation of the bigger Selby local government district. The community populace had actually increased at the 2011 census to 14,731. Historically a part of the West Riding of Yorkshire, much of the wide range of the town was promoted by means of Selby's position upon the financial institutions of the River Ouse. In the past, Selby had a big shipbuilding sector and also was a crucial port, essentially as a result of the Selby Canal which brought trade from the city of Leeds. The River Ouse is navigable upstream regarding York so the old toll bridge whereby the A63 went across the river at Selby needed to permit this. Selby is a traveler community with distance to both York and Leeds. Its appeal as a traveler location, because of Selby Abbey, has led to a large amount of advancement and also improvement in the town and also surrounding area. The suburbs of Selby have actually likewise gone through development as well as advancement. A multitude of brand-new houses as well as apartments have actually been established in the Holmes Lane location. More have been developed at various factors along the riverfront, the result of a continuous job to enhance an area that had been largely derelict considering that the decline of the shipbuilding sector. A lot more real estate is presently under development on the south side of town between the Three Lakes retail park and also the bypass. External cladding materials

If you are looking to install other external material other than brick, you will also need to factor in the cost for the same.

Here are some example prices:

• Render on blockwork costs around £25 per m²

• Timber cladding is around £25 per m²

• Hand¬made all-weather tiling costs around £54 per m²

• Rubble walling or flint is around £90 per m²

• Reconstituted stone costs about £48 per m²

• Natural stone is about £75 per m²

Make sure to include these costs when coming up with the estimate.

Roofing materials

Non-standard roofing materials tend to add more to the cost and therefore you will also need to account in for this factor.

Here are some examples:

Welsh slate – £60 per m²

Second-hand slates – £35 per m²

Handmade clay tiles – £65 per m²

Reed thatch – £80/m²

If you choose to add any unique material to your roofing, be sure that you remember to factor in its cost.

CHECK FOR RENOVATION RESTRICTIONS BEFORE YOU START

There are certain restrictions that don’t allow you to remodel your house after a certain extent, it should be made clear to you when you purchase the property but if you are unsure about the regulations you should check them up, as it is a criminal offence to carry out unauthorised work to a listed home. Restrictions in Conservation Areas generally affect only the exterior of the property as the intention is to ‘preserve or enhance the character or appearance’ of an area, but the right to develop your house will be affected. This means the kind of work that you could have easily completed in a different location may need certain planning and even permissions to complete in your area.
